AnyClient

AnyClient

Development

AnyClient is an open-source REST and SOAP client used for testing, debugging and exploring REST and SOAP web services. It allows users to easily send requests, inspect responses, mock APIs and more. AnyClient has an intuitive interface, code generation and export capabilities.

Commander One

Commander One

File Management

Commander One is a fast, lightweight and versatile macOS file manager that allows you to easily manage your files and folders. It has a dual-pane interface for convenient file operations, supports tabs for accessing multiple locations, and integrates smoothly with macOS.
